Etna, a Mediterranean Aperitivo Bar, Has Settled in Villeray | Eater Montreal

"On the corner of Henri-Julien on Jarry Street between St-Laurent and St-Denis, this new wine bar from Claudia Fancello and Sergio Conde is inspired by Mediterranean aperitivo bars and rooted in the pair’s backgrounds (Conde from Malaga, Fancello with Sardinian family ties). They’ve returned to their restaurant roots to create an apero-focused spot offering charcuterie and cheese planchettes made with Quebec produce and a range of small plates blending Italian and Andalusian influences — notably albondigas made to Conde’s mother’s recipe with a saffron-almond sauce and a sweet-and-sour, vegan-friendly caponata with polenta devised by Fancello. The menu is deliberately affordable ($4–$18) because they live in the neighbourhood and want an accessible, friendly spot. The wine list is “succinct but really curated,” mostly private imports with an emphasis on natural and organic options and glasses starting at $8; aperitivo-style drinks like vermouth, Negronis, spritzes and a non-alcoholic spritz are also available. The cozy interior, redesigned by architect Michael Hall with custom lighting by Conde, is a modern take on a late‑’70s vibe featuring lots of gold, wood and Mediterranean‑style teal‑green tiles, and the owners plan to add more artwork over time. Etna is open at 244 Jarry E (currently 4–10 p.m. Thursday and Sunday, 4–11 p.m. Friday and Saturday; closed Monday–Wednesday with plans to expand)." - Tim Forster

Etna is a charming, low-key, humble pasta shop that specializes in home-made, high quality pastas. You can buy them fresh by the kilogram or opt for frozen options as well. They are a bit pricey but the quality is top notch! My favourite is their lunch service where they serve cooked pasta with their selected menu and they always have a special dish of the week. However, the lunch service only operates for 2 hours from 12-2 pm on Monday-Friday which makes it extremely difficult to dine there when you're working 🥲. The seating area is quite limited and it can feel quite cramped as well. This is the reason I took off one star for that however, if you're on vacation and live in the area, the lunch service is absolutely amazing and delicious!

This pasta shop mainly sells fresh handmade pasta, but it offers a cooked menu in-store during weekdays at noon, serving lunch for only 2 hours, making it quite a challenge to get😂 I ordered the meat pasta and pesto pasta. The taste is really close to that of local Italian cuisine! (The first and third items on the menu in picture four) The portion of pasta is not too large, and the accompanying sauce doesn't have an excessive amount of cheese, avoiding greasiness. Although the dining environment isn't very fancy, the overall cleanliness and service are quite good 😌 There are red wines available in the shop, which you can order by the glass or buy a whole bottle.
